Description

N2-[2-Acetylamino-4-O-[2-acetylamino-3-O,4-O,6-O-tris(trimethylsilyl)-2-deoxy-β-D-glucopyranosyl]-3-O,6-O-bis(trimethylsilyl)-2-deoxy-β-D-glucopyranosyl]-L-asparagine is a sophisticated, fully protected glycosyl asparagine derivative, serving as a critical advanced intermediate in complex carbohydrate synthesis. Its value lies in providing a pre-assembled, silyl-protected building block that streamlines the production of structurally defined glycopeptides and oligosaccharides, saving significant research and development time. This compound is essential for pharmaceutical researchers and fine chemical manufacturers focused on developing novel glycoconjugate therapeutics, vaccines, and diagnostic tools.

Application

  • Glycopeptide Synthesis: As a key protected intermediate for the solid-phase or solution-phase synthesis of N-linked glycopeptides, mimicking natural biological structures.
  • Oligosaccharide Assembly: A crucial building block for the chemical or chemoenzymatic synthesis of complex, biologically active oligosaccharides.
  • Pharmaceutical Research: Used in the discovery and development of new glycoprotein-based drugs, including monoclonal antibodies and enzyme replacement therapies.
  • Vaccine Development: Employed in the construction of synthetic carbohydrate antigens for conjugate vaccine candidates against bacterial and viral pathogens.
  • Chemical Biology Probes: Serves as a precursor for labeled glycoconjugates used to study carbohydrate-protein interactions and cell signaling pathways.
  • Process Chemistry: An intermediate in the scaled-up GMP production of active pharmaceutical ingredients (APIs) that contain glycosylated asparagine motifs.

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ry place at a controlled room temperature (15-25°C). This compound is hygroscopic (moisture-sensitive) and should be handled in a dry environment. For long-term storage, consider storing under an inert atmosphere such as argon or nitrogen to maintain stability.
